quote:
Originally posted by Artemas Entreri

Wow, just looking at only 1st level Wizard spells, you had roughly double what I had just using the compendiums. There were really that many spells published in other 2E sourcebooks after the compendiums were published?



Yep, something like 870 spells, which is about 40% of the total in the Compendiums. The Wizard's Spell Compendiums were compiled in 1997-1998, so there were about three years worth of material after the fact.

There were only about 170 new additions to the Priest's list (10% on top of the compilation) mostly from Dragon Magazine, since that was compiled in 1999, and of course there have always been fewer priest spells.
